Abstract A program on the realities of HIV and AIDS designed for teens and people in their twenties, the population that accounts for the highest percentage of new HIV/AIDS cases. Details how HIV invades CD4 cells and weakens the body's immune system and can lead to AIDS. Provides information debunking myths about how the virus is transmitted and identifies those behaviors that do and don't put people at risk of HIV infection. Young people with HIV/AIDS share their experiences and discuss their contributions to the HIV/AIDS education movement.
